Elation honkai: star rail1/20/2024 ![]() Path Resonance buffs are not the only reason to commit to a Path, however - the Blessings themselves are designed to synergize with those of the same Path. Getting this second Path Resonance buff can be incredibly impactful, increasing your damage output or disrupting opponents further. As you progress the Ability Tree, having more Blessings of the same Path will give you access to more Path Resonance skills, up to your 10th Blessing on a Path. While not every Blessing you collect needs to be on your chosen Path, you should be trying to have an overwhelming majority of your blessings be of the same Path. Our next tip for the Simulated Universe is committing yourself to a Path. This will increase your base damage output drastically across the board in exchange for the benefits other Paths might grant. Inversely, while almost every team needs a healer character like Natasha or Bailu, pursuing the Path of Abundance will keep your team healthy and allow you to use more characters that deal damage instead. Since Blessings of Elation provide buffs to follow-up attacks, making sure to bring characters that already make use of them is a surefire way to make the most of the Blessings you choose. For example, if you intend to pick up Blessings from the Path of Elation, you’re going to want characters who effectively utilize follow-up attacks, such as Himeko, Herta or March 7th. The characters you choose for your run in the Simulated Universe are important! Some characters synergize far better with certain paths than others.
